1. A method for determining class information, comprising:
sending, by a security detection function network element, a subscription data collection event to a mobility management network element, wherein the subscription data collection event comprises a collection range and a reporting condition, wherein the collection range indicates that data is collected based on class information of a terminal, and wherein the reporting condition indicates a condition for triggering reporting of traffic data;
receiving, by the security detection function network element, a data collection service response message from the mobility management network element, wherein the data collection service response message comprises first class information and first traffic data corresponding to the first class information, and wherein the first traffic data meets the reporting condition;
determining, by the security detection function network element, abnormal class information based on the first traffic data, wherein the determining comprises determining, based on the first traffic data, at least one parameter indicating whether a distributed denial of service (DDoS) attack occurs; and
sending, by the security detection function network element, the abnormal class information to a policy control network element, wherein flow matching information and a flow processing method are generated, wherein the flow matching information is used to match user plane traffic, and wherein the flow processing method is used to control user plane traffic that matches the flow matching information and that is from a terminal matching the abnormal class information.
